Perfect. Except for . . .

Total
3 out of 5 stars
Ejecución
5 out of 5 stars
Historia
5 out of 5 stars

Revisado: 01-24-14

What did you like best about Confident Public Speaking? What did you like least?

The content of this audio is very good. Susan Leahy's voice and delivery is perfect and entertaining. This would have been a perfect production. Except . . .

The entire audio is strewn with a cacophony of irrelevant sound effects, noises, and music that litters virtually every paragraph of the recording! Literally every few seconds there is a distracting car horn, a slamming car door, pneumatic wrenches, banging metal, burglar alarms, whatever strange and completely unnecessary noise they could think of to distract from the content. I have NO idea why these persistent noises were deemed valuable or worthy of inclusion. It comes across as juvenile and silly, and competes with the very, very good job that was done on the real content. There is a reason why very few recordings try this technique . . . because it's pointless and adds no value.
